S&S signs the FA’s David Davies
Simon & Schuster UK has bought the autobiography of former executive director of the Football Association and broadcaster David Davies.
To be published in autumn 2008, the book will present a behind-the-scenes look at Davies’ 13 years at the FA, including his relationships with England managers and some of the biggest names inside football. According to S&S, “his is a unique, often humorous, bittersweet story of a true football fan who trod the corridors of power for more than a decade, but never lost his passion for the game”.
The publisher bought world language rights from Caroline Michel at PFD. Sports journalist Henry Winter, co-author of the recent Steven Gerrard autobiography, will co-write.
